Radiation levels in the ITER tokamak complex during and after plasma operation

Neutronics and 3-D activation simulations of the ITER complex.

Simulated radiation sources included D–T fusion neutrons exiting the cryostat.

Modelling work also includes gamma rays arising from activation of cooling water.

Novel capabilities include a secondary neutron cylinder source representation.

Smeared source and moving geometry capabilities created for cask transfer modelling.

Results have been incorporated into the ITER radiation maps tool.
